The scattered field arising from diffraction of a plane flexural wave by a semi-infinite crack in an orthotropic Kirchhoff thin plate is analysed. The crack is aligned with a principal direction of the material, so that two of the plate’s three planes of symmetry are preserved. It is known that design of elastic cloaks is much more challenging than that of acoustic cloaks, cloaks of electromagnetic waves or scalar problems of antiplane shear. In this paper, we address fully the fourth-order problem and develop a model of a broadband invisibility cloak for channelling flexural waves in thin plates around finite inclusions. Analysis for the propagation of plane harmonic thermoelastic waves in an infinite homogeneous orthotropic plate of finite thickness in the generalized theory of thermoelasticity with two thermal relaxation times is studied. OBJECTIVES This study investigated the effect of extreme cooling methods on the flexural strength, reliability and shear bond strength of veneer porcelain for zirconia. METHODS Vita VM9 porcelain was sintered on zirconia bar specimens and cooled by one of the following methods: inside a switched-off furnace (slow), at room temperature (normal) or immediately by compressed air (fast). This paper is concerned with an investigation into the existence of waves propagating along a free edge of an orthotropic plate, where the edge is inclined at arbitrary angle to a principal direction of the material. The problem of flexural wave diffraction by a semi-infinite crack in an infinite orthotropic thin plate is considered. Such models have application to the ultrasonic non-destructive inspection of thin components, such as aeroplane wings. In this article, the design of asymmetric bimorph piezoelectric ceramic transducer with loose and fixed edges and with parallel electric excitation is studied. Rectangular piezoelectric ceramic transducers in flexural vibration with straight and parallel nodal lines of vibration are studied.
